About the compound: | Cumene, also known as isopropylbenzene, is a chemical compound that exhibits a clear, colorless appearance and emits a distinctive aromatic scent. It is characterized by a flash point of 115 °F and is notable for being less dense than water while remaining insoluble in it. Its vapors, denser than air, can pose moderate toxic risks through inhalation, ingestion, or skin contact. Chemically, cumene is classified as an alkylbenzene, distinguished by the presence of an isopropyl group attached to a benzene ring. This compound finds extensive use across various petroleum-based products. Short-term exposure to cumene through inhalation can lead to symptoms like headaches, dizziness, drowsiness, mild coordination impairment, and in extreme cases, unconsciousness in humans. Additionally, cumene is known for its significant depressant effects on the central nervous system (CNS) in animals, characterized by a gradual onset and prolonged duration of narcotic impact. Furthermore, cumene has been identified as an irritant to both skin and eyes. While there is limited data on the long-term, reproductive, developmental, or carcinogenic effects of cumene in humans, animal studies have highlighted potential health impacts, including increased liver, kidney, and adrenal weights following inhalation exposure. The Environmental Protection Agency (EPA) has categorized cumene in Group D, indicating that its potential as a human carcinogen remains unclassified. In its industrial application, nearly all produced cumene is utilized as a precursor in the cumene process, where it is converted into cumene hydroperoxide. This intermediate is critical for synthesizing other important industrial chemicals, particularly phenol and acetone. As a component of both crude oil and refined fuels, cumene is a flammable liquid, boiling at 152 °C, and plays a vital role in the chemical industry. GHS Hazard Statements • H226: Flammable liquid and vapor [Warning Flammable liquids] • H304: May be fatal if swallowed and enters airways [Danger Aspiration hazard] • H335: May cause respiratory irritation [Warning Specific target organ toxicity, single exposure; Respiratory tract irritation] • H350: May cause cancer [Danger Carcinogenicity] • H411: Toxic to aquatic life with long lasting effects [Hazardous to the aquatic environment, long-term hazard] |
